The anti-amyloidogenic capacity of hydrated fullerene C-60 HyFn was revealed by the use of electron microscopy. We first showed that when, connecting with growing amyloid fibrils formed by A beta(25-35)-peptide, fullerene prevented their subsequent growth and interfered with the formation of new fibrils. Instead of long helically twisted ribbons formed by A beta(25-35)-PePtide in the absence of fullerene, short narrow protofibrils were found in the presence of fullerene. These results allow one to suppose that fullerene can be useful for the therapy of Alzheimer's disease.
